What is sewer scope in Roseville, MN?

A sewer scope in Roseville sends a camera down the buried lateral — the one major system a standard inspection cannot see. With the post-war and mid-century housing common in Roseville, where aging or recalled electrical panels, end-of-life HVAC, cast-iron and galvanized plumbing and modest original insulation are typical, root intrusion, offsets, bellies and deteriorated pipe are exactly what the camera is looking for.
